    • Yesterday was another brilliant day of music for me. Some highlights:  My Bloody Valentine - absolutely loved it! Maybe my main festival highlight. I felt submerged in the music with all the layers and distortion. It becomes hypnotic almost as it progresses. Not as loud as some thought it might be, but it didn’t need to be. The visuals added a lot too. During the noise part of You Made me Realise, I was basically in a trance staring at the visual tunnel or whatever it was on screen. Amazing experience. Little Simz - as she mentioned at the start, you’re guaranteed a good time with her. Great performance just like in 2022. Zero complaints. The little DJ section wasn't something I expected but was cool. Kneecap - I had a blast but at this point in the night I was at my most intoxicated let's say, so I don’t remember it as clearly as I'd have liked to!    The xx - The sound for this was perfectly balanced (at least where I was) and the band were great. Lots of talkers, but with the crowd size and being kind of far back, it's to be expected. Intro was one of my favourite moments this year. Big Thief - really good live performers. The lead singer has a lovely voice. This was a nice chill way to kick off the mordor gigs for me.  
    • I've been attending Primavera every year since my first one in 2017 & it's always been my favourite week of the year, but I think things have changed.   Firstly, the site just feels too busy in this current set-up. I'm sure it was a lot easier back in 2017-19 to get between the stages & then a good spot for the next one, but now you increasingly have to sacrifice parts of a set or miss them out completely to plan for later on. I wish we still had the Bits area over the bridge to spread everyone out.   But the main issue is the talking, it's always been here but this year it's been relentless & I just can't tolerate it any more. It's at every stage, and everywhere from the front to the back, there is no escape. Not focusing on nationalities, but a major dynamic now seems to be groups of people who are only focusing on their own good time & aren't interested if this affects anyone else. It seems essential that all members of the group are together at the same time, so it's people making telephone calls, people on shoulders waving phone torches, people barging through. It's alright, I'm only trying to watch The Cure here.   I will have a year away to think about it. I thought might give up completely but yesterday was a bit of a classic day after two unenjoyable ones. Adding Olivia Rodrigo to Baxter Dury, Gelli Haha, The XX, Gorillaz & Kneecap shows how good it can be, but as with everything, it's always the people that have the biggest impact.
